Turkish Cargo renews IATA CEIV Pharma certificate

Turkish Cargo has extended the validity period of its IATA CEIV (Center of Excellence for Independent Validators) Pharma certificate to 2022.

Trainings for renewal period of the certificates, obtain initially in 2016 was valid for a period of three years, were planned with the Turkish Airlines Aviation Academy, and completed following the audits by IATA.

The extension of the certificate covers both Turkish Airlines and its cargo arm and Istanbul Ataturk Airport (ISL) station.

Turkish Cargo flies critical medicinal products such as medicines, vaccines, biotechnological products, diagnosis samples, sensitive medical devices, organs, tissues, and other pharma related shipments.

The carrier operates a special cargo storage facility of 3,500 square metres, using active temperature-controlled Envirotainer and CSafe containers, the electrical air-conditioning container Opticooler, Thermal Dolly and disposable thermal sheets.
